Throttle Linkage
Carefully attach the throttle linkage to the engine using a ball link on the carburetor throttle arm. Make sure the
linkage is free to operate from low to high throttle. Also, confirm that the low throttle setting on the transmitter
closes the carburetor throttle barrel to the low-idle position. Adjust the length of the pushrod until full throttle
opens the carburetor throttle barrel to the fully open position and low throttle, low trim completely closes the
throttle barrel.

Propeller

Recommended Propeller Sizes: The recommended
propeller sizes are shown in the table below. The use
of a large propeller will require care in balancing it.
Vibration will reduce performance and can result in
damage to the engine and airframe.
For break-in, Saito recommends the use of a smaller
propeller for the initial break-in and approximately 20
subsequent flights.
Propeller and Fuel Consumption
In order to decrease fuel consumption and prolong the life of the engine, choose a propeller that maximizes rpm when
the throttle is fully open, and an airframe that performs flights at about 90% of the propeller output. If the load is large
(the diameter and pitch of the propeller is large), the air-fuel mixture will have to be rich. If the load is small, the rpm
will be high, but the fuel consumption is less due to the high-speed needle valve being leaned out more.

When you attach the muffler, use a drop of oil on the
threads to ease the assembly. Screw the exhaust
manifold into the engine exhaust port and the muffler
as far as the thread will allow (see above drawing).
Notice the use of the two wrenches used in tightening
the two nuts on the muffler/manifold connection. Use of
threadlock is recommended.
Remember to ensure cooling air passes by the engine
and muffler in a cowled environment.
NOTICE: Air is necessary to cool the engine during
operation. Make sure sufficient air circulation through
the cowling is provided. As a basic reference, the
outlet area should be 3 to 5 times the area of the
inlet area to provide adequate cooling.

The engine produces the maximum output when the
engine is running at about 8,500–9,200 ground rpm
for the FG-14C and 8,300–9,000 ground rpm for the
FG-17/FG-21.
